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ics Foundation Awards a Record Number of Scholarships for the 2021-2022 Academic Year

By Foundation Admin posted 09-12-2021 11:00 PM

  

The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ics Foundation is the world’s largest provider of nutrition and dietetic scholarships at all levels of study. This year, we have awarded a record $812,950 in scholarship support to 330 dietetic interns and students for the 2021-2022 academic year.

“Our Foundation’s strategic priorities include building a pipeline of talent for our profession and preparing the next generation of food and nutrition leaders. I am so proud of the impact we will have on a historic number of students this year,” said Foundation Chair Becky Dorner, RDN, LD, FAND. “We could not have done this without the generous support of our donors. All of our scholarships are fully supported by donations. I would like to thank everyone who has helped us make this happen.”

Annual scholarship support and donations come from individual Academy members, as well as Academy Affiliates, Dietetic Practice Groups, Member Interest Groups, the Nutrition and Dietetic Educators and Preceptors (NDEP) Practice Group, Commission on Dietetic Registration (CDR), as well as foundations and corporations.

Of the record $812,950 awarded in scholarships this year, $439,450 was awarded to 137 students of diverse backgrounds and cultures, representing 54.1% of total funding. “Our Foundation is committed to ensuring that diversity, inclusion, equality and accessibility are priorities in our annual efforts,” said Dorner. “Our donors have made these efforts a priority as well, working with our Foundation to establish funds that help achieve mutual goals and make an impact with students from diverse backgrounds and cultures.”

The Foundation’s record setting numbers included two first of their kind Advancing Diversity in Dietetics Scholarships, awarded to Academy student members Gabriela Naveda and Latina Robinson. Naveda and Robinson will each receive $25,000 for the 2021-2022 academic year, representing the largest scholarships ever awarded by the Foundation and made possible by an anonymous donor.

The Foundation is the philanthropic arm of the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ics and does not receive any portion of member dues and is funded solely by donations. The success and impact of our programs, including scholarships, are directly attributed to the generous support of our donors. All Foundation scholarship, award and grant applications and timelines are made available electronically within the Foundation’s application portal. Scholarship applications are generally available from mid- February to mid-April, while most award and grant applications are available from December to February, and fellowship opportunities are posted as they become available.
